Fórum OpenCart Brasil

Por um e-commerce livre, confiável e profissional

Suporte geral sobre problemas técnicos para OpenCart v1.x.
Por IFW
#37073
Olá pessoal, boa tarde!

Minha loja está quase pronta, mas tenho uma pendencia a ser resolvida.

Cadastrei apenas um produto para fazer um teste (HD externo). Na tag eu digitei hd externo. Na página do produto, ao clicar na tag, a loja não encontra nenhum produto.

Gostaria também, de remover a URL: minhaloja.com.br/index.php?route=product/search e deixando assim: minhaloja.com.br/busca/nome do produto.

Já habilitei o .htaccess e segui o tutoria de habilitar as URLs amigáveis (já estão ok), porém gostaria de resolver essas questões.

Alguém pode me ajudar?
Por IFW
#37131
Olá taxipack.

Obrigado pela resposta! Eu havia tentado dessa forma, mas não resolveu. Descobri onde estava o erro e vou deixar a dica aqui para todos:

Acessem a pasta catalog/controller/product/search.php e localizem o bloco:
Código: Selecionar todos
	if (isset($this->request->get['filter_tag'])) {
			$filter_tag = $this->request->get['filter_tag'];
		} elseif (isset($this->request->get['filter_name'])) {
			$filter_tag = $this->request->get['filter_tag'];
	
Substitua por:
Código: Selecionar todos
	if (isset($this->request->get['filter_tag'])) {
			$filter_tag = $this->request->get['filter_name'];
		} elseif (isset($this->request->get['filter_name'])) {
			$filter_tag = $this->request->get['filter_name'];
	
Não sou muito experiente em programação, mas fica a dica para corrigir esse erro.

Versão do meu OC 1.5.4.1 não sei se outras versões estão com esse erro.

Abraço!